#dc59cf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c59cf is composed of 86.3% red, 34.9%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.5% magenta, 5.9%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 306 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 60.6%. #dc59cf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2ff with #b9009f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#dc59cf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dc59cf has RGB values of R:220, G:89,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.06,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14440911.

Shades and Tints of #dc59cf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c030b is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.
